 The Last Queen by Chitra Banerjee Divakaruni – A Powerful Tale of Courage and Legacy

About the Book

The Last Queen tells the powerful story of Rani Jindan Kaur, the last queen of the Sikh Empire, who fought fiercely to protect her son’s throne and her kingdom against the British Empire. It is a tale of courage, love, and resilience that brings forgotten history to life.

About the Author

Chitra Banerjee Divakaruni is an award winning author and poet known for blending history with deeply emotional storytelling. Her novels have been translated into many languages and are loved by readers across the world for their rich detail and powerful female characters.

Short Summary

Readers will journey through the rise and fall of the Sikh Empire through the eyes of a woman who refused to back down. The story explores themes of motherhood, sacrifice, political betrayal, and the price of holding on to power. It offers a fresh perspective on a part of history that is often left untold. By the end, readers will gain a deeper appreciation for the strength of women who shaped history quietly but powerfully.
